WebOther pathology (such as inflammatory bowel disease or diverticulosis) are referred for treatment or advised. Possible harms of bowel screening include anxiety, complications of colonoscopy (including bleeding and bowel perforation), and inappropriate reassurance from a negative screening result. WebSep 15, 2024 · Mortality from colorectal cancer is reduced through screening and early detection; moreover, removal of neoplastic lesions can reduce cancer incidence. WebThe screening test is called a Faecal Immunochemical Test (FIT) and it checks for blood in your bowel motion, not for bowel cancer itself. The FIT can detect small amounts of blood in your bowel movement (stool), invisible to the naked eye.

Bowel cancer can develop without any signs. It usually starts as small growths called polyps, which can grow and become cancer. Regular screening saves lives. If found early, over 90% of bowel cancers can be successfully treated.
